Garcinia Cambogia: Fact or Fiction?
Garcinia cambogia has gained significant traction in recent years as a potential weight loss supplement. Proponents claim that this extract from the rind of the Garcinia gummi-garum fruit can suppress appetite, increase metabolism, and inhibit fat production. However, the scientific evidence to support these assertions is limited.
Some studies have shown that garcinia cambogia may mildly reduce body weight and waist circumference, but the results are often minimal. Moreover, many studies have been criticized, making it difficult to draw firm conclusions about its effectiveness.
The primary active compound in garcinia cambogia is hydroxycitric acid (HCA), which is believed to work by suppressing an enzyme called citrate lyase, involved in fat production. Despite this, more investigations are needed to fully understand the mechanisms underlying garcinia cambogia's potential effects on weight loss.
Unleash the Power of HCA: Garcinia Cambogia for Metabolism Boost
Garcinia cambogia is known as a popular fat-burning supplement. This tropical fruit contains a compound called hydroxycitric acid (HCA), which is believed to stimulate metabolism and aid in suppressing appetite.
Numerous studies have indicated the potential benefits of HCA for weight management. It's thought to function through several mechanisms, including: inhibiting an enzyme called citrate lyase, which is involved in fat creation; and boosting serotonin levels, a neurotransmitter that can influence appetite.
Nevertheless, it's important to keep in mind that research on HCA is limited. More research are needed to determine its efficacy and potential side effects.
